暗号化された文字列を解読する方法について解説します。この記事では、暗号の解析方法と、その中に潜む意味を見つけ出すためのステップを紹介します。特に、質問で提示された文字列に対してどういったアプローチを取るべきかを説明します。
暗号の基本的な種類と解読方法
暗号にはさまざまな種類があり、それぞれに解読方法が存在します。最も一般的な暗号には、以下のようなものがあります。
- シーザー暗号: 文字を一定の位置だけシフトする単純な暗号。
- 置換暗号: 文字や記号を他の文字や記号に置き換える方法。
- ビジュアル暗号: 画像や記号を使って情報を隠す方法。
- ステガノグラフィー: 情報を画像や音声ファイルに隠す技術。
暗号の種類に応じて解読方法が異なるため、まずは暗号の形式を特定することが重要です。
質問にある暗号文字列の分析
質問に記載された「811*(・29565%8€4(
…52425%(8(+%4☆
☆7+…7°+3(…<(14*($%・|」という文字列は、通常のテキストとしては意味を成さないことが分かります。このような文字列は、暗号やエンコーディングを使用して隠された情報である可能性があります。
これを解読するためには、以下のアプローチを取ることが有効です。
- 文字の置換: 特定の文字や記号が意味を持つ場合、置換表を使って解読を試みます。
- シフト暗号の試行: 文字をシフトして意味が出るかを確認します。
- フォーマットの確認: 特殊文字が意図的に使われている場合、その背景に隠されたメッセージを解析します。
解読ツールの使用
暗号を解読するためにオンラインの暗号解読ツールや専用のソフトウェアを利用することも一つの方法です。これらのツールは、シーザー暗号やその他の単純な暗号の解読をサポートしています。また、文字列のパターンや頻度分析を行い、手動での解読をサポートする場合もあります。
以下は、暗号解読ツールの一部です。
- CryptoCrack: さまざまな暗号の解読を試みることができるツール。
- Online Decoder: シーザー暗号などの解読をオンラインで試みることができるツール。
エンコーディングとエンコードの違い
暗号の解読の前に、文字列がどのようにエンコードされているかを理解することが重要です。エンコーディングとは、元のデータを別の形式に変換することを指します。例えば、Base64エンコーディングやURLエンコーディングがあります。
このようなエンコードが使用されている場合、それをデコードして元のデータを取り出すことができます。エンコードされたデータを解読するには、適切なデコードツールを使用して元の形式に戻す必要があります。
まとめ
暗号の解読にはさまざまなアプローチがありますが、最初に暗号の形式を特定し、適切な解読手法を選択することが重要です。オンラインツールや手動での解析を活用し、文字列の意味を解き明かしていきましょう。


コメント